More Natural Vision
One of the biggest perks of contacts is that they sit directly on your eye. That means no lens rim, no visual distortion, and no fog when you open the oven or wear a mask. Because contacts move with your eyes, you get a full field of view: No more turning your head to see clearly.
Contacts also help with:
• Playing sports or being active,
• Driving, especially at night,
• And doing tasks where glasses might get in the way.
It’s kind of like switching from a framed picture to a full screen view: You see more and it feels more natural.
Options for Almost Everyone
Modern contacts come in all kinds of types, which means most people can find something that works for them.
Options include:
• Daily disposables for low-maintenance users,
• Monthly lenses for regular wearers,
• Toric lenses for people with astigmatism,
• Multifocal lenses for those who need help seeing both near and far,
• Colored lenses if you want to change up your look.
Comfort and Convenience
Worried about dryness or irritation? That’s a common concern but many contacts today are designed to hold moisture and allow more oxygen to reach your eyes. Some people even find them more comfortable than glasses because they don’t slide down your nose or press on your ears.
Contacts are also great for:
• Rainy days (no wet glasses),
• Laying on the couch without bent frames,
• And not having to match glasses with outfits.
Once you get the hang of putting them in and taking them out, they usually become part of your daily routine.
What to Expect at Your Fitting
If you’re thinking about trying contacts, we will:
• Check your prescription,
• Measure the shape of your eyes,
• Ask about your habits and preferences,
• And help you try out different lenses until you find the right fit.
You’ll also get a lesson on how to insert, remove, and care for your lenses.
